A Legacy Forged in Elegance: The History and Meaning of Givenchy

The name Givenchy itself evokes a sense of elegance and sophistication. It’s not just a brand; it's a legacy. Founded in 1952 by Hubert de Givenchy, the house quickly established itself as a powerhouse of Parisian haute couture. Givenchy, the man, possessed an innate understanding of femininity and a commitment to creating clothes that empowered women without sacrificing elegance. His designs were characterized by clean lines, impeccable tailoring, and a timeless aesthetic that transcended fleeting trends. The "meaning" of Givenchy, therefore, lies in its embodiment of Parisian chic, sophisticated simplicity, and a commitment to enduring quality. It's a brand that whispers luxury rather than shouting it, a hallmark of true elegance. The name itself, a simple, elegant surname, perfectly reflects this understated sophistication.

The early years saw Givenchy collaborate with iconic figures like Audrey Hepburn, a partnership that cemented the brand's place in cinematic history and popular culture. Hepburn's association with Givenchy wasn't just a professional relationship; it was a genuine friendship, with the designer creating many of her most memorable on- and off-screen looks. This collaboration solidified Givenchy's image as a purveyor of timeless style, creating garments that were both effortlessly chic and undeniably iconic. This legacy continues to influence the brand's identity today, with a consistent emphasis on classic silhouettes and refined details.
